What is the Average Duration of Intercourse?
According to a study published in the Journal of Sexual Medicine, the average duration of intercourse from penetration to ejaculation is around 5.4 minutes.
However, it’s worth noting that this is an average, and that individual experiences can vary widely. Some people find they last longer, while others have shorter intercourse experiences.
What Factors Affect the Duration of Intercourse?
There are many factors that can affect the duration of intercourse. Some of these include:.
- Age: As men get older, they may experience some difficulties with maintaining an erection, which can lead to shorter intercourse periods.
- Stress: Stress can affect sexual performance in both men and women, and may lead to shorter intercourse experiences.
- Health: Certain health conditions, such as diabetes and high blood pressure, can affect sexual function and contribute to shorter intercourse periods.
- Medications: Certain medications, such as antidepressants, can affect sexual function and contribute to shorter intercourse periods.

When Should You Talk to a Doctor?
If you are experiencing difficulties with sexual function or are concerned about the duration of your intercourse experiences, it may be a good idea to talk to a doctor.
Your doctor can perform a physical exam and may be able to offer some suggestions for improving your experiences.
If you are experiencing pain or discomfort during intercourse, you should talk to a doctor right away. This could be a sign of an underlying medical condition and should be addressed as soon as possible.
